BIOGRAPHY

Henry Herbert is a notable figure in the world of film directing, with a distinctive knack for crafting atmospheric narratives that resonate with collectors. His 1995 film, *Feast of July*, stands out for its haunting storytelling and lush cinematography, making it a sought-after title in the realm of independent cinema. Collectors appreciate this film not only for its artistic merit but also for its limited physical media releases, often featuring unique cover art and behind-the-scenes content that deepen the viewing experience. Another highlight of Herbert's career is *The Saint: The Software Murders* (1990), a television film that blends mystery and technology, showcasing a different side of his directorial prowess. This title has garnered a dedicated following among fans of the classic *The Saint* series, leading to various collectible editions that appeal to both nostalgia and curiosity about its early portrayal of tech-driven narratives. Herbert's work continues to captivate collectors who value the intersection of innovative storytelling and physical media preservation.
